  • Revisiting the photos, I’m remembering a festive evening and thinking about party logistics! Jonathan and I were happy with the FLOW at this soiree—we created conversation groupings scattered around the back yard, and it worked—our guests really circulated, and I LOVE that at a party. Heirloom LA did the taco bar catering, my brother-in-law Nate made his infamous killer margaritas, Jonathan made Sangria, and Anne Litt did the soundtrack.  On the cocktail front, we learned what a “White Mexican” is, courtesy of Jaime Garcia: a take on a White Russian, it’s horchata + tequila.

It was great to see high school friends Ramona Emerson and Kathleen Crawford, Lisa Benko and Jay Linwick from college at the U of W, my very first boss Joyce Nadig, and all the other friends & family who came from New York, Washington, Montana and—almost as much of a trek—from the West side of LA to celebrate with us.
Cheers!
